Flyboarding in Tenerife
The flyboard was invented in 2012. This modern water sport activity is now available in Tenerife.
How does Flyboarding work
When you go Flyboarding, you have to stand in boots that are fixed to a board with a long tube attached to it that is connected to a jet ski. Water pressure is then forced by the jet ski and goes through the tube to the pipes that are attached to the board and provide you with propulsion to rise above the water.
